I am from Mexico and there are a lot of traditions like:DAYS OF THE DEAD: usually in this day some people spend the night with friends or loved ones that has passed away at the cemetery or just put them an altar with all kind of things that the loved one liked, also they put a pictures of the dead person.Some food feature of this day is the bread of dead (Pan de muertos).We celebrate this day in Nov 2nd.WEDDING: In Mexico a traditional couple getting married are sponsored financially by their godparent's, during the marriage a "lasso" (white ribbon or rosary) is wrapped around the necks couple which represents their joining.The groom has to gave his wife thirteen gold coins wich are blessed by the priest during the marriage ceremony, this represents that the groom is going to support his new wife.
And when the newleyweds leave the church the guests throw them some rice in sign of good luck.Another tradition is that we go to the church every December 12th to celebrates Saint Mary of Guadalupe's day and we pray for her and also for blessings for all our families.
